Sound Input Monitor:

Monitoring with

recording level indicator (LED signal),

level meter, and with an earphone or
headphone.

Monitor Jack:

03.5 mm mini-jack

suitable for 8Q earphone.

Recording Level:

ALC (Automatic Level

Control), LIMITER and MANUAL.

Automatic sound fading possible at all
three positions. ALC position for
automatic recording at correct volume.

LIMITER and MANUAL positions for

manual sound control with volume

control dial.

Tone Control Switch:

NORMAL and

BASS-CUT settings for controlling

sound quality.

Cue Light:

On front of camera. Flashes 8

times/sec.

during filming and

once/sec. during self-timer delay.

Accessory Shoe:

For attaching the

Boom Microphones or the Lighting

Adapter LA-1.

Grip:

Collapsible, hinges up sideways and

lies upwards along the camera side;

serves as battery compartment.

External Power Jack:

Coaxial feed plug
